La ciencia computacional se ha constituido en
una herramienta útil, eficaz y en muchos casos, necesaria para el devenir
actual. Sus grandes avances son prueba de la creatividad e ingenio de
personajes que, pieza a pieza, han constituido la “arquitectura” del presente.
Cualquier aplicación que tenga en medio el
uso de computadores, ha tenido tras ella un arquitecto de software. Len Bass,
experto de orden mundial en este campo, hizo presencia en la Universidad del
Quindío y compartió sus experiencias y aportes con la comunidad académica.
AGENCIA
Q
habló con él, un personaje que usted debe conocer.
¿Quién
es Len Bass?
Actualmente soy investigador principal de
National ICT Australia Ltd (NICTA). Trabajé durante 25 años en el Instituto de
Ingeniería de Software (SEI) de la Carnegie Mellon University. He trabajado durante
casi 50 años en el desarrollo de software y la investigación en varios
dominios, como los sistemas de análisis científico, sistemas integrados y
sistemas de información Y hoy por hoy, desarrollo técnicas para el diseño
metódico de arquitecturas de software.
¿Cuál
ha sido la contribución que ha dado al área de la computación?
Soy coautor de dos libros premiados en la
arquitectura de software, así como varios otros libros y numerosos trabajos en
ciencias de la computación y la ingeniería de software. Trabajo también en el
desarrollo de la producción de diferentes sistemas de investigación de
software, que van desde los sistemas operativos para los sistemas de gestión de
bases de datos, hasta los sistemas automotrices, y pretendo desde el Instituto de
Ingeniería de Software (SEI), extender el conocimiento en el área, para que el
trabajo y el avance esté dado por la contribución de todos.
Desde
su experiencia, ¿cómo describe un buen profesional en la arquitectura de
software?
Debe ser un experto con amplio conocimiento
en muchos factores técnicos, pero además un convencido de la importancia de lo
que hace, porque debe entender y extender su producto como una inversión
fundamental para la sociedad. Como dije antes, ser ingenioso es un plus, que
acompañado con bases en todo tipo de matemáticas, lenguajes de programación,
teoría del diseño y entendimiento de los componentes importantes de los
sistemas operativos y las redes, entre otros, logra ser un gran profesional.
¿Qué
significa para usted estar en Colombia?
Es la segunda vez que vengo, la primera fue
hace 2 años en Bogotá a la Universidad de los Andes. Realmente, he conocido
muchas personas y profesionales influenciables en el área del software y las
ciencias de la computación; la gente es muy gentil y es un país que avanza en
ésta y muchas otras áreas.
¿Cuál
es el estado de Colombia en cuanto a la arquitectura de software?
En cuanto a la carrera, estoy muy
impresionado por la cultura educacional en el área y los adelantos en la misma;
los profesionales están trabajando y realizando grandes aportes, y los
estudiantes de la computación se preparan muy bien para lograr avanzar en la
carrera.
Es satisfactorio ver que Colombia es el
primer país en Latinoamérica en contar con el capítulo Colombia de IASA
(International Association of Software Architecture). Soy un convencido de que
el conocimiento y el ingenio es la base para crecer.
¿Cómo
fue el recibimiento de la comunidad uniquindiana?
Para mí es muy satisfactorio el recibimiento
y la cordialidad de los estudiantes y docentes, se nota el compromiso de la
Universidad al traer a personajes con experiencia para que compartan sus
conocimientos. Yo no siento ser un ícono, pero acá las personas me tratan así y
es por ello que espero poder transmitir claramente la información, para que los
estudiantes, como futuros profesionales, se vinculen al conocimiento y trabajen
para extender el mismo.
¿Qué
consejo extiende a los jóvenes uniquindianos que se preparan en el área de la
ingeniería de sistemas?
Yo inicié mi carrera cuando esta apenas
estaba emergiendo, es muy difícil para mí decir que sigan mi ejemplo, pero sí
les recomiendo que indaguen, que aprovechen las alternativas que tienen
actualmente.
Ahora hay mucho de dónde investigar, existen
múltiples tutoriales en internet de software libre que les puede beneficiar y
complementar su conocimiento; es importante que sepan que no es relevante que
provengan de un país o estado pequeño, ni el idioma que hablen, sólo cuenta la
preparación que tengan y lo dispuestos que estén a contribuir con la sociedad y
el mundo.
Julieth Delgado Salazar
Agencia Q
0 comentarios:
Publicar un comentario